Echinacea purpurea

'Ruby Star'

Common Name:
Coneflower
Bloom color:
Carmine
Height:
36"
Bloom:
June-Sept
Hardiness:

Zone 3-8

Light:
Sun
Soil:
Well-drained soil 

Why you need this plant:    A new, vastly improved version of pink coneflower. Richer, red-toned flowers are arranged in a non-drooping, horizontal fashion. Drought tolerant. Makes a striking presence in mass and can be used in borders or in meadow gardens.   A true summer perennial that thrives in the heat  and humidity. Attracts butterflies.

 
Planting Info:    Very drought resistant once established, Coneflowers require little effort to maintain their brilliance.  You may want to deadhead the spent for aesthetic purposes only.  Makes a great cut flower.
